Official abstract text for this publication.
A playset comprises a plurality of hotspots positioned within a plurality of scenes. A switching mechanism is configured to selectively couple to the each of the plurality of hotspots and is communicatively coupled with a controller. The controller is configured to establish communication with a first object using a first hotspot and determine an object type of the first object and a location of the first object within the playset. The location of the first object corresponds to a scene that contains the first hotspot. The controller is further configured to select an interactive media based on the object type and the location of the first object, select a first media file based on the selected interactive media, and instruct the first media file to be output on an output device.

What is claimed is: 1. An interactive device comprising: a plurality of hotspots comprising antennas and configured to wirelessly communicate with an antenna of a first object; and a switching mechanism configured to selectively couple to the each of the plurality of hotspots via connecting elements, wherein the switching mechanism is communicatively coupled with a controller that is configured to: determine an object type of the first object and a location of the first object based on a signal received from the first object via a first hotspot of the plurality of hotspots, wherein the location of the first object corresponds to a location of the first hotspot; select an interactive media based on the object type and the location of the first object; and instruct a first media file of the selected interactive media to be output on an output device. 2. The interactive device of claim 1 , wherein the controller is further configured to: determine, via a second hotspot of the plurality of hotspots, an object type of a second object and a location of the second object, and wherein selecting the interactive media based on the object type and the location of the first object is further based on the object type and the location of the second object. 3. The interactive device of claim 1 , wherein the first media file is instructed to be output during a first time period, and during a second time period that occurs after the first time period, the controller is further configured to: determine, via a second hotspot of the plurality of hotspots, an object type of a second object and a location of the second object; update the selected interactive media based on the object type of the second object and the location of the second object; and instruct a second media file of the updated interactive media to be output on the output device. 4. The interactive device of claim 1 , wherein the controller is further configured to: determine, via a second hotspot of the plurality of hotspots, a change of location of the first object; update the selected interactive media based on the change of location of the first object; and instruct a second media file of the updated interactive media to be output on the output device. 5. The interactive device of claim 1 , wherein the interactive media comprises a plurality of branches, and wherein the first media file corresponds to a first branch of the plurality of branches. 6. The interactive device of claim 1 , wherein the selected interactive media is an interactive story comprising a storyline associated with the object type and the location of the first object, or the selected interactive media is an interactive song comprising verses associated with the object type and the location of the first object. 7. The interactive device of claim 1 , wherein the switching mechanism is configured to selectively couple to each of the plurality of hotspots based on a control signal received from the controller. 8. The interactive device of claim 1 , wherein the first hotspot is configured to receive a power signal from the switching mechanism and wirelessly communicate the power signal to the first object. 9. The interactive device of claim 1 , wherein the plurality of hotspots are positioned within a plurality of scenes, and wherein the plurality of scenes correspond to one or more of indoor environments and outdoor environments. 10. The interactive device of claim 1 , wherein the controller is configured to determine, via the first hotspot, the object type of the first object and the location of the first object based on the switching mechanism coupling to the first hotspot. 11. A hardware controller configured to: determine an object type of a first object and a location of the first object based on a signal received from the first object via a first hotspot of a plurality of hotspots, wherein the location of the first object corresponds to a location of the first hotspot, and an antenna of the first object wirelessly communicates with an antenna of the first hotspot within an interactive device, and wherein the plurality of hotspots is coupled to a switching mechanism via connecting elements, the switching mechanism configured to couple the plurality of hotspots with the controller; select an interactive media based on the object type of the first object and the location of the first object; and instruct a first media file of the selected interactive media to be output on an output device. 12. The controller of claim 11 further configured to: determine, via a second hotspot of the plurality of hotspots, an object type of a second object and a location of the second object, and wherein selecting the interactive media based on the object type and the location of the first object is further based on the object type and the location of the second object. 13. The controller of claim 11 further configured to, during a second time period: determine, via a second hotspot of the plurality of hotspots, an object type of a second object and a location of the second object; update the selected interactive media based on the object type of the second object and the location of the second object; and instruct a second media file of the updated interactive media to be output on the output device, wherein the first media file is instructed to be output during a first time period, the first time period occurs before the second time period. 14. The controller of claim 11 further configured to: determine a change of location of the first object; update the selected interactive media based on the change of location of the first object; and instruct a second media file of the updated interactive media to be output on the output device. 15. The controller of claim 11 further configured to communicate a control signal to the switching mechanism, wherein the switching mechanism is configured to selectively couple to each of the plurality of hotspots based on the control signal. 16. A method comprising: determining an object type of a first object and a location of the first object based on a signal received from the first object via a first hotspot of a plurality of hotspots, wherein the location of the first object corresponds to a location of the first hotspot, wherein an antenna of the first object wirelessly communicates with an antenna of the first hotspot within an interactive device, and the plurality of hotspots is coupled to a switching mechanism via connecting elements; selecting an interactive media based on the object type of the first object and the location of the first object; and instructing a first media file of the selected interactive media to be output on an output device. 17. The method of claim 16 further comprising: determining an object type of a second object and a location of the second object, wherein the second object wirelessly communicates with a second hotspot of the plurality of hotspots, and wherein selecting the interactive media based on the object type and the location of the first object is further based on the object type and the location of the second object. 18.
